Adelaide Oval Club Room Floor
The Field Club at the Adelaide Oval gives patrons a unique glimpse into the changerooms of both AFL teams. The architects wanted a floor befitting such a prestigious area that could handle a testing mix of heavy foot traffic and corporate catering. A two-tone marbled design in the specified “Mt. Eden” grey (including clear anti-slip around the bar) was created to meet the brief, with a satin polish applied over the top for easier maintenance.

Design Scope -
- The two-tone, “Mt Eden” grey design was developed in consultation with architects for three areas requiring decorative resin flooring (700m2 total).
- Large cracks/joints had to be patched and sections levelled before a seamless floor was applied.
- The Field Club is a very popular setting for game day functions, with a heavy traffic load and corporate catering. A seamless, easy-to-clean surface with good wear characteristics was a must.
- To improve patron safety, a clear anti-slip topcoat was applied around the bar service area. A satin polish was also applied over the finish for easier maintenance.
- The pictures above were taken during a follow-up inspection after the first game was played. Considering it was yet to be cleaned, the floor held up extremely well and still looked great.
